Crysis 3 PC specifications revealed

Crysis 2 was a very optimised game compared to the first one which required a grunt of a PC to run at maximum details, but it was also one of the most impressive games of its time when it came out and still is regarded as one of the games to beat visually on the PC.

The second game was made for the consoles and that’s one of the reasons why it was optimised on the PC as well. However, it wasn’t as large in scale as the first game, but that’s not a bad thing as Crysis 3 looks set to rectify that.

They have released the PC specifications the game on their website for which is scheduled to hit next year on a multitude of systems. The Wii U version is not confirmed yet but could happen, however, Crytek once said that they will only work on platforms where it makes sense.

MINIMUM SYSTEM OPERATING REQUIREMENTS FOR PC:

  • • Windows Vista, Windows 7 or Windows 8
  • • DirectX 11 graphics card with 1Gb Video RAM
  • • Dual core CPU
  • • 2GB Memory (3GB on Vista)
  • • Example 1 (Nvidia/Intel):
  • – Nvidia GTS 450
  • – Intel Core2 Duo 2.4 Ghz (E6600)
  • • Example 2 (AMD):
  • – AMD Radeon HD5770
  • – AMD Athlon64 X2 2.7 Ghz (5200+)

RECOMMENDED SYSTEM OPERATING REQUIREMENTS FOR PC:

  • • Windows Vista, Windows 7 or Windows 8
  • • DirectX 11 graphics card with 1GB Video RAM
  • • Quad core GPU
  • • 4GB Memory
  • • Example 1 (Nvidia/Intel):
  • – Nvidia GTX 560
  • – Intel Core i3-530
  • • Example 2 (AMD):
  • – AMD Radeon HD5870
  • – AMD Phenom II X2 565

HI-PERFORMANCE PC SPECIFICATIONS:

  • • Windows Vista, Windows 7 or Windows 8
  • • Latest DirectX 11 graphics card
  • • Latest quad core CPU
  • • 8GB Memory
  • • Example 1 (Nvidia/Intel):
  • – NVidia GTX 680
  • – Intel Core i7-2600k
  • • Example 2 (AMD):
  • – AMD Radeon HD7970
  • – AMD Bulldozer FX4150
